If USCIS grants me naturalization, when will I become a citizen?

You become a citizen as soon as you take the Oath of Allegiance to the United States. In some places, you can choose to take the Oath the same day as your interview.

When I become a U.S. Citizen, how does that help my children who are legal permanent residents?

Your children under 18 years of age automatically become citizens.
